Description

PROPERTY DESCRIPTION A spacious family home in a sought after area in the Market Town of Epworth. Located with in walking distance of the local shops, schools and doctors and with good motorway links for Scunthorpe, Doncaster, Sheffield and Leeds. The property briefly comprises of a entrance hallway,lounge, dining room, kitchen, utility and conservatory on the ground floor, with four bedrooms, ensuite facilities, and a family bathroom on the first floor.To the front of the property is a lawned garden and driveway leading to a detached single garage and the rear enclosed garden and patio area with mature shrubs and trees. PORCH A decorative brick canopied porch. 

ENTRANCE HALLWAY. UPVC front facing door with side panel. Staircase leading to first floor accommodation. Under stairs storage. Radiator. 

CLOAKROOM Side facing window. Vanity sink unit with storage under. WC. Tiled walls and floor. Towel rail. 

LOUNGE. 15' 9" x 14' 8" (4.818m x 4.483m) Front facing Bay window. Open grate fire with wooden surround and mantle, decorative tiled inserts and tiled hearth. Television point. Radiator. Double doors leading to :- 

DINING ROOM 16' 6" x 11' 5" (5.034m x 3.485m) Side facing window.Radiator. Personal door leading to kitchen. Rear facing French doors to:- 

CONSERVATORY 11' 8" x 11' 0" (3.561m x 3.363m) Brick built base with exposed brickwork wall. Triple aspect windows. French doors leading to rear garden and patio area. Tiled floor. Radiator.  

BREAKFAST KITCHEN 13' 3" x 12' 10" (4.046m x 3.919m) Rear facing window. Side door. A range of fitted high gloss base and wall units with drawers and larder storage. Quartz worktops with up stands incorporating a single bowl drainer sink with mixer taps over. Five ring gas hob with extractor fan above. Built in oven and separate grill. Integrated dishwasher. Range of floor to ceiling storage units with drawers and built in microwave and fridge. Provision for washing machine. Breakfast bar. Television point. Ceiling spotlights. Tiled floor. Radiator. 

FIRST FLOOR.  

LANDING Built in storage cupboard. Radiator 

BEDROOM 1 12' 8" x 10' 7" (3.876m x 3.250m) Front facing window. Fitted wardrobes . Television point. Radiator. 

EN SUITE Side facing window. Fitted suite comprising of a pedestal wash basin,W.C and shower. tiled walls and floor. Heated towel rail. 

BEDROOM 2 11' 5" x 9' 7" (3.492m x 2.939m) Rear facing window. Built in wardrobe/ storage. Wooden floor. Radiator. 

BEDROOM 3 10' 3" x 9' 7" (3.145m x 2.939m) Rear facing window. Built in wardrobe/ storage. Wooden floor. Radiator. 

BEDROOM 4 14' 7" x 7' 3" (4.459m x 2.219m) Double aspect windows. Built in wardrobe/ storage. Radiator. 

BATHROOM 8' 0" x 6' 2" (2.458m x 1.899m) Side facing window.Fitted white suite comprising of a pedestal wash basin and WC,P shaped bath with side screen ,central telephone hand shower and taps and rain shower over. Fully tiled walls and floor. Down lights. Heated towel rail.  

OUTSIDE. To the front of the property is lawned garden with mature shrubs and plants.The driveway leads to the detached single garage there is ample parking for several vehicles.
To the rear is a lawned garden with mature trees and shrubs a patio area and access to the conservatory.The garden is enclosed by a wooden fence.
